![]() |
|
||||||||||
|
|||||
|
Хочу сам сделать СкроллБар для МувиКлипа. Суть в том что скролл находится рядом с мувиклипом. Когда курсор находится посередине скролла мувиклип находится на месте. Если курсор скользит вверх от центра , то Мувиклип скролится вверх и чем выше курсор на скролл баре , тем быстрее скользит мувиклип. Для меня возникает пока 2 вопроса:
как для скролла сделать центр нулевой отметкой , чтобы корректно регулировать скорость прокручиваемого мувиклипа и задать условие для скроллбара. А так же крайние положения для мувиклипа чтобы не перекрутить его если установить скролл внутри мувиклипа, высотой 600 |
|
|||||
|
Нуб нубам
модератор форума
Регистрация: Jan 2006
Адрес: Бердск, НСО
Сообщений: 6,445
|
Чё то я не понял. Вы вроде про скроллбар начинаете говорить, потом откуда-то появляется курсор, который "если скользит" (а если не скользит? если стоит, но выше нулевой отметки?). Высота влияет на скорость?... Ну отлично, т.е. если я подниму "курсор" или движок скроллбара на два пикселя вверх, клип таки проскроллируется до конца, только медленно? А над "курсором" останется еще три сотни пикселей полосы скроллера?
Пожалуйста, продумайте еще раз в деталях, что именно Вы хотите. И уточните, идет ли речь о скроллбаре или о движении мувика в зависимости от положения курсора мыши.
__________________
Reality.getBounds(this); |
|
|||||
|
Я тут посидел подумал...вот что надумал-
в клипе mc создаем клип scroll клип content и клип bg по размеру mc в первом кадре назначаем середину для каждого объекта var yscroll=(scroll._height/2)-300; //т.к. скролл по высоте = клипу который по высоте =600 var ycontent=(content._height/2)-400; //допустим у нас content равен 800 var уbg=(bg._height/2)-300; клип который изображает фон var yposition=(_ymouse/2)-300;// насколько я понимаю курсор бегающий по mc будет понимать координаты мс var yspeed=yposition*yscroll; а в клипе scroll on (rollOver){ if(yposition<0){ content._y=ycontent+yspeed; }else if (yposition>0){ content._y=ycontent+yspeed;// т.к. если учесть что координаты будут с отрицательным знаком, то знак на противоположный менять не надо,насколько я понимаю } Добавлено через 2 минуты Цитата:
и движение мувика по y координате будет зависить от положения курсора по y над клипом scroll ну да, меня интересует движении мувика в зависимости от положения курсора мыши относительно центра мувика: выше или ниже центра Добавлено через 25 часов 19 минут Господа помогите по вопросу то... Последний раз редактировалось FaNaT1K; 07.12.2008 в 05:05. |
![]() |
![]() |
Часовой пояс GMT +4, время: 18:01. |
|
|
« Предыдущая тема | Следующая тема » |
| Опции темы | |
| Опции просмотра | |
|
|